heft in dwelling house is described in:
Section 378 of IPC
Section 379 of IPC
Section 380 of IPC.
None of the above
- Option 1: Section 378 of IPC
- This section defines ‘theft’ as the dishonest removal of movable property out of someone's possession without consent.
- Option 2: Section 379 of IPC
- This section specifies the punishment for theft in general cases.
- Option 3: Section 380 of IPC
- This section deals with theft specifically in a dwelling house.
- It prescribes a more severe punishment for stealing within a residence due to the breach of personal security.
- Option 4: None of the above
- This option is incorrect as Section 380 relates directly to theft in a dwelling.
Option 3: Section 380 of IPC is indeed the right choice. .
